Cuddly Toys - Moonlight Club, London 3-31-80

Some Post-Punk maybe? The Cuddly Toys were formerly the Punk band The Raped who released two classic singles in 1978. This live set captures the band playing an energetic set of half covers and half originals including the songs from their first two singles. Covers of David Bowie/Marc Bolan, Move, Supremes, Brian Eno, Stooges and they end the set with the classic Raped song Normal.
